Embracing Tranquility: How the Cenote Serves as an Ideal Meditation Haven
The silently shimmering waters of a cenote create a sanctuary unlike any other natural setting around the globe. This hidden gem of the Riviera Maya serves as an oasis for those seeking to delve into mindfulness and relaxation. The unique geological formations of cenotes—formed by collapsed limestone caves—engender a sense of being enveloped by the earth itself, which contributes significantly to the meditative ambiance.
Each cenote’s interior comprises a labyrinth of chambers with soft, echoing acoustics and filtered light, cultivating an environment that naturally encourages inward reflection. Visitors report feeling a heightened connection to the Earth’s primal energies, which are difficult to replicate in surface-level meditation spaces. For many, this immersive immersion creates the ultimate experience where the boundaries between self and nature blur, resulting in profound serenity.

Comprehensive Wellness Benefits and Practicalities for a Memorable Visit
The cenote meditation tour is more than just a spiritual escape; it is a thoughtfully designed wellness package catering to all logistical and sensory needs. Included in the price are round-trip private transportation from hotels in Tulum, snorkeling gear, bottled water, snacks, and a nourishing homecooked lunch all set against the backdrop of untouched nature.
This caring attention to details minimizes stress and maximizes comfort, allowing guests to fully immerse themselves in the experience. For many visitors, this all-inclusive structure justifies the price point, with the average cost hovering around $372 per person.
To aid potential travelers, here is a table outlining the key elements that make this tour stand out:
| Feature | Description | Benefit |
|---|---|---|
| Private Group Access | Exclusive experience for your group only | Enhanced intimacy and personal connection |
| Cultural Excursion | Visit to Tulum ruins with expert guides | Deepened appreciation of history and place |
| Cenote Meditation Session | Guided silent meditation in the sacred waters | Facilitates deep relaxation and mindfulness |
| Live Music Performance | Local musicians playing near the cenote cave entrance | Enriches spiritual atmosphere and emotional release |
| Homecooked Meal | Traditional lunch with local flavors | Nourishes body and encourages social connection |
Participants also learn practical tips on dressing comfortably for various activities—bringing water-resistant shoes, light clothing suitable for water immersion, and a light jacket for cooler cave environments. Children and non-swimmers can enjoy the meditation as long as they feel comfortable, further opening the experience to diverse groups seeking mindfulness in the Riviera Maya.

Is private transportation included in the cenote meditation experience?
Yes, round-trip private transportation from your hotel in Tulum is included, offering comfort and ease throughout your journey.
Can beginners meditate in this cenote experience?
Absolutely. The guided meditation is designed for all levels, with facilitators supporting you throughout the process to ensure accessible deep relaxation.
What is the duration of the entire meditation tour?
The full experience lasts about 5 hours, allowing a balanced pace for cultural visits, meditation, music, and lunch.
Are children allowed to participate?
Older children and teenagers who can appreciate quiet and respect the tranquil environment may participate comfortably.
